Farmer Azure security capabilities#1233
Open
Thorium wants to merge 1 commit intoCompositionalIT:masterfrom
Open
Farmer Azure security capabilities#1233Thorium wants to merge 1 commit intoCompositionalIT:masterfrom
Thorium wants to merge 1 commit intoCompositionalIT:masterfrom
Conversation
…roduction-readiness
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
I bought 20+ O'Reilly security books (from Cybersecurity Humble Bundle)
I asked Claude Sonnet to go them all through against Farmer:
This is the result:
Executive Summary
Farmer has been audited against cloud security best practices derived from 23 major cloud security books (focusing on 9 Azure-relevant titles). The audit assessed Farmer's capability to implement secure Azure infrastructure that aligns with industry standards for:
Overall Security Posture: GOOD with Critical Gaps
Strengths:
Critical Gaps:
Ok then, many of these are for large enterprises that are probably not using Farmer.
But it's not an excuse, so here is a PR that addresses these issues:
Summary
Add 6 enterprise security resource builders to Farmer, enabling infrastructure-as-code deployments that meet regulatory compliance requirements and security best practices.
New Security Resources
🛡️ Network Security
🔐 Security Management
📋 Governance & Compliance
💾 Business Continuity
🐳 Enhanced Container Registry
Key Features
✅ Complete Documentation - Each resource includes:
✅ Full Test Coverage - All new builders have comprehensive unit tests
✅ Production-Ready - Addresses security gaps identified in enterprise readiness audit
Compliance Support
These builders help organizations meet requirements from:
Files Changed
Breaking Changes
None - all additions are backward compatible
All Critical Security Gaps Closed
I have read the contributing guidelines and have completed the following:
If I haven't completed any of the tasks above, I include the reasons why here:
Below is a minimal example configuration that includes the new features, which can be used to deploy to Azure: